Alumina Base Metal

Alumina Base Metal Meaning:
Alumina base metal investing involves focusing on base metals that are derived from the refining of alumina. Alumina, also known as aluminum oxide, is a crucial intermediate product in the production of aluminum. Investors interested in this sector may explore opportunities related to alumina and its applications in various industries.

Key Aspects of Alumina Base Metal Investing:

1. **Role of Alumina in Aluminum Production:** Alumina is a key component in the production of aluminum, and its refining is a crucial step in the aluminum manufacturing process.

2. **Derived Base Metals:** Alumina refining results in the production of base metals, including aluminum, which is a primary focus in alumina base metal investing.

3. **Industrial Applications:** Investors may consider industries where base metals derived from alumina, particularly aluminum, are used, such as aerospace, construction, and transportation.

4. **Global Market Dynamics:** Alumina base metal investing is influenced by global market dynamics, including the demand for aluminum, technological advancements, and economic conditions.

**Companies in Alumina Base Metal Sector:**

1. **Alcoa Corporation (AA):** A major player in the alumina and aluminum industry, involved in bauxite mining, alumina refining, and aluminum production.

2. **Rusal (0486.HK):** A leading global aluminum producer with operations in alumina refining and aluminum smelting.

3. **Norsk Hydro (NHYDY):** Engaged in bauxite mining, alumina refining, and aluminum production on a global scale.
